* In Acts 4:13 we see the people recognizing Peter and the disciples had been with Jesus because of the boldness of their witness.
* Here in this verse Peter was accused of the very same thing - having been with Jesus.
* But there was a difference.
* They recognized him as having been with Jesus in a physical sense - they had seen him in the same place Jesus was.
* Today, so many of us are physically going to church, handing out with Christians, and doing the Christian thing.
* But when the heat picks up we bail, just as Peter did.
* We need to start “being” the church - when we do, people will recognize we’ve been with Jesus!
* The question is, are we going to be the Peter in Matthew 26 or Acts 4?
